About JUAN SUAREZ PELEGRINA

JUAN SUAREZ PELEGRINA operates as a moderately sized secondary school in AGUADILLA, Puerto Rico, operated by PUERTO RICO D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ION. Current enrollment sits at 488 students spanning grades 9 through 12. By comparison, Puerto Rico's public schools average about 389 students each, so JUAN SUAREZ PELEGRINA sits 25% bigger than that benchmark.

PUERTO RICO D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ION comprises 856 schools with combined enrollment of 236,079 students; JUAN SUAREZ PELEGRINA is among them.

On demographics, JUAN SUAREZ PELEGRINA reports that 100%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ority. That mix tracks the wider county fairly closely.

Looking at school resources, Staff filings list 36 full-time-equivalent teachers, which works out to roughly 13.6:1 students per teacher. The state averages around 10.2:1, so this campus is higher than the state norm typical. An estimated 90%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ator.

Around the school, the surrounding county (Aguadilla Municipio) records that median household income runs about $21,540 and roughly 41% of residents live below the federal poverty line. JUAN SUAREZ PELEGRINA is one of 11 public schools in Aguadilla Municipio (combined enrollment of about 3,115 students).

Nearest neighbor: ANTONIO BADILLO HERNANDEZ, around 0.0 miles off.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ools.

The campus sits in a suburban setting.

Over the past 7-year window. Over the past 7-year window, the student count fell 32%: 715 students in 2018 compared to 488 in 2025. The student-to-teacher ratio tightened from 15.5:1 in 2018 to 13.6:1 today.
